UB men clinched the MAC East Friday. Toledo lost too, so the Bulls have a 2-game lead on 1st place overall. 4 games remain.

 

The UB women also clinched the MAC East, but trail Central Michigan by one game for first. But unlike the men, they are a likely getting an at-large bid thanks to an RPI of 14.
